Description:

Back in the 60’s, some engineers from Gothemburg thought they were really smart. They apparently had some amazing plan to connect Europaväg 6 and Europaväg 20 to each other. Ok, sounds like a plan, right? Well, they also thought it was a brilliant idea to connect every other road in the vicinity to the interchange aswell, creating this jumbled mess. Oh, and if that wasn’t enough, they had to add traffic lights to the northern approaches, just to make it more unbearable!
…I’m getting far to caught up in this. But seriously, what should have been an easy task to connect up two motorways quickly became one of the worst interchanges in Sweden. Lets see if it’s any better in-game, shall we?

=======================================================================

Advantages:
+ In its purest form it’s a simple three-way Y interchange, with fast ramps for all directions
+ No weaving

Disadvantages:
– Ramps everywhere! The amount of traffic going through this is far too heavy
– Huge for what is supposed to be a three-way interchange
– The priorities are slightly jumbled
